School employee admits sharing child porn

SOUTH BEND, Ind., March 31 (UPI) -- A former military boarding school employee and summer camp director in Indiana pleaded guilty to child pornography charges involving preadolescent boys.

Timothy J. Warrick, 61, of Culver, who worked for Culver Academies, admitted to U.S. District Judge Robert L. Miller Jr. he downloaded at least 8,500 digital images and videos of men having sex with nude preteen boys, court records indicated.

He also shared the files with other Web users, he admitted.

Miller set Warrick's sentencing for July 5 and granted the government's motion that Warrick be detained until then, the South Bend Tribune reported.

Warrick is a former Indiana National Guard colonel and a former military science professor at Ball State University in Muncie, Ind.

In the 1980s he directed Culver's Woodcraft summer camp for boys and girls ages 9-13.

He was not charged with victimizing children there. But investigators found images of children from the camp on his computer that were "erotic" and "inappropriate" if not pornographic, Assistant U.S. Attorney John Maciejczyk said in court.

Culver Academies would not say what job Warrick most recently held there, the Tribune said. Warrick told authorities he resigned soon after his indictment.
